Handicap International, is a French INGO specializing in the field of disability and development. A strong emphasis is placed on empowering people with disabilities through their integration into mainstream development activities and the provision of appropriate health and rehabilitation services to ensure equal opportunities for all. Handicap International (HI) has been working in Sri Lanka since mid 2005 and develops and implements projects to improve the quality of life of people with disability or injury and their families, in whatever context, promoting their active participation and social inclusion, developing partnerships at all levels, in the frame of the national policy on disability.
